草庐IT

javascript - 如何从父组件将类应用到 Vue.js 功能组件?

假设我有一个功能组件:Somefunctionalcomponent现在我在一些带有类的父级中渲染这个组件:结果DOM没有将new-class应用于Functional子组件。现在据我了解,Vue-loader将Functional组件针对render函数context编译为explainedhere.这意味着类不会被直接应用和智能合并。问题是-如何在使用模板时让函数式组件与外部应用的类很好地配合?注意:我知道可以通过渲染函数轻松实现:Vue.component("functional-comp",{functional:true,render(h,context){returnh("

javascript - 在 VUE 中切换样式时边框样式无法正确呈现

检查这个demo下面:newVue({ el:'#app',data:{ flag:true},computed:{ style(){letstyleA={borderBottom:'1pxsolidred',borderRight:'1pxsolidred'};letstyleB={ border:'1pxsolidgreen',borderRight:'1pxsolidred'}returnthis.flag?styleA:styleB}},methods:{ changeStyle(){ this.flag=!this.flag;}}}).box{width:100px;heig

javascript - 如何使用谷歌浏览器调试 Vue 应用程序

我想摆脱一直使用console.log并更频繁地使用Chrome开发者调试工具。我觉得这很好Howtostopusingconsole.log()andstartusingyourbrowser’sdebugger关于一般调试(设置断点、逐行执行等)但是当我尝试在现实生活中使用它时——这意味着在我正在处理的vue(nuxt)应用程序中使用它——我无法让它工作。我的所有文件都组合成更复杂的javascript文件,我无法对其进行调试。然后我找到了这个帖子:Debugging.vuecomponentinChrome我认为这会阐明这件事,但不幸的是我不知道该怎么做。我添加了这个:confi

javascript - 使用 JavaScript 遍历 PDF 表单中的所有字段

我想修改PDF表单中所有字段的一些属性以响应用户单击按钮。哪个属性或方法会返回字段集合以便我可以迭代它们? 最佳答案 如果有字段集合我还是没找到。不过,有一种方法可以遍历所有字段。numFieldsdoc对象的属性给出字段数,getNthFieldName(index)返回具有该索引的字段的名称,getField(fieldName)返回该名称的字段。for(varfieldNumber=0;fieldNumber 关于javascript-使用JavaScript遍历PDF表单中的所有

javascript - 在运行时修改 DataTables TableTools 默认的 PDF 导出文件名

我正在使用JQueryDataTablesTableTools插件并为PDF定义默认文件名。但是,我将数据表与ajax一起使用,并且有一个日期范围选择器,因此页面不会刷新,因此当标准发生变化时我无法提供新的默认文件名。有人知道如何在运行时更改默认文件名,在使用表工具初始化数据表后,即直接修改配置吗?"oTableTools":{"sSwfPath":"js/DataTables/copy_cvs_xls_pdf.swf","aButtons":["copy","csv","xls",{"sExtends":"pdf","sTitle":"ReportName","sPdfMessage

javascript - 在 safari 中显示 pdf 文档

我想显示嵌入在html中的pdf文档。我正在尝试这样的代码,但它显示我缺少插件错误。但如果我将同一个pdf文件拖到浏览器,它会很好地打开它。为什么它在html文档中要求插件? 最佳答案 Safari刚刚更新了他们的浏览器,现在可以在iframe中正确显示pdf。早在2011年夏天,它就没有了。确保使用ID。然后在css中添加#myiframe{width:600px;height:100%;}这是您将遇到的问题:从今天开始,iframe将显示pdf,是的,但是通过pdf进行导航是一件很痛苦的事情。使用触摸滚动,整个iframe将尝试

javascript - nodejs pdfkit 将动态生成的 PDF 附加到电子邮件 (Mandrill-API)

我正在使用PDFKit和NodeJS动态生成PDF文档,我想将上述文档附加到电子邮件中。目前我正在通过NPM使用Mandril-API。我可以毫无问题地生成PDF并通过以下方式在浏览器中显示它:doc.pipe(res);我可以毫无问题地发送电子邮件,但我在获取正确的PDF内容方面惨遭失败。我相当确定我已经完成了99%-但我遗漏了一些东西。我已经使用Google/StackOverflow等进行了大量阅读和测试,但我被卡住了。我得到的内容是,当我进行base64解码时,我得到:%PDF-1.3%70objIhavemanagedtogetmyPDFattachmenttohaveava

javascript - 使用 pdf.js 在外国 url 上加载 pdf

我正在尝试将pdf从另一台服务器加载到我服务器中的pdf.js查看器。我收到错误“PDF.jsv1.4.20(构建:b15f335)消息:文件来源与查看者的不匹配”我已经检查了很多答案,其中很多人说通过代理传递pdfurl,例如:-link经过大量搜索后,我发现他们发布了一个新补丁,其中锁定了任何CDR请求,如果我错了请纠正我:-Hereisthelink但在他们的用户手册中,他们指出这是可能的hereisthelink我尝试了所有方法,但无法在我的服务器上启用CDR,而且很多方法都不起作用。请帮我解决这个问题。我的基本想法是在我的pdf阅读器(我从pdf.js制作的)上显示pdf(托

javascript - Vue.js 访问父组件

我有一个具有此方法的子组件:getSubscriptions(){MessageService.subscriptions()this.$parent.loading=true;.then((data)=>{if(data.data.subscriptions==null){this.noSubscriptions=true;}else{this.subscriptions=data.data.subscriptions;}this.$parent.loading=false;}).bind(this);}所以我想在我的父组件中显示一个加载圆,我这样访问它:this.$parent.l

javascript - Vue - 单击按钮提交表单

我有一个用户可以上传图片的组件,我还想添加一个删除图片的功能。我添加了一个删除当前图像的按钮,但问题是表单也被提交了,我想避免这种情况。我只需要删除当前图像(如果存在)。这是脚本:+Removeimageexportdefault{props:['imageSrc'],methods:{previewThumbnail:function(event){varinput=event.target;if(input.files&&input.files[0]){varreader=newFileReader();varvm=this;reader.onload=function(e){vm